Transaction e9a2176c4913956fb2098e483cd6445d58be19f65df057f5675d1722b0cb74bc

1 Input
1 Outputs
  • e9a2176c4913956fb2098e483cd6445d58be19f65df057f5675d1722b0cb74bc:0
  • value  3613693
    address  3CWxLEKqBvYv6GsvEzfq8ww3Aihw79789x